diff --git a/packages/bbob-html/.npmignore b/packages/bbob-html/.npmignore
index 57abbdd..97fe0e2 100644
--- a/packages/bbob-html/.npmignore
+++ b/packages/bbob-html/.npmignore
@@ -2,4 +2,5 @@ package-lock.json
coverage
src
dist
-!lib
\ No newline at end of file
+!lib
+*.test.js
diff --git a/packages/bbob-parser/.npmignore b/packages/bbob-parser/.npmignore
index 57abbdd..97fe0e2 100644
--- a/packages/bbob-parser/.npmignore
+++ b/packages/bbob-parser/.npmignore
@@ -2,4 +2,5 @@ package-lock.json
coverage
src
dist
-!lib
\ No newline at end of file
+!lib
+*.test.js
diff --git a/packages/bbob-react/.gitignore b/packages/bbob-react/.gitignore
new file mode 100644
index 0000000..141d036
--- /dev/null
+++ b/packages/bbob-react/.gitignore
@@ -0,0 +1,3 @@
+package-lock.json
+coverage
+dist
\ No newline at end of file
diff --git a/packages/bbob-react/.npmignore b/packages/bbob-react/.npmignore
new file mode 100644
index 0000000..97fe0e2
--- /dev/null
+++ b/packages/bbob-react/.npmignore
@@ -0,0 +1,6 @@
+package-lock.json
+coverage
+src
+dist
+!lib
+*.test.js
diff --git a/packages/bbob/.gitignore b/packages/bbob/.gitignore
new file mode 100644
index 0000000..141d036
--- /dev/null
+++ b/packages/bbob/.gitignore
@@ -0,0 +1,3 @@
+package-lock.json
+coverage
+dist
\ No newline at end of file
diff --git a/packages/bbob/.npmignore b/packages/bbob/.npmignore
new file mode 100644
index 0000000..97fe0e2
--- /dev/null
+++ b/packages/bbob/.npmignore
@@ -0,0 +1,6 @@
+package-lock.json
+coverage
+src
+dist
+!lib
+*.test.js